Do you have to have the original Half-Life to play this? And will it have a portal gun by any chance?
No. Only Source SDK 2007. No portal gun, no gravity gun, this is Half Life 1 remake, not Portal & Half Life 2 mashup.
Not to mention that Black Mesa and Aperture science are completely different organizations and facilities. Though, in the original HL1, you pass the Aperture science facility on the train ride at the start of the game

I really wish I had thought of this before I finished the game (and had to put up with 100% fan speed for 10+ hours ). You would think that after the starcraft II loading screen fried a few cards that this would come standard... C:\Program Files (x86)\Steam\steamapps\sourcemods\BMS\cfg\ config.cfg append fps_max "60" (or higher, if you think you have superhuman sight)
